题1:给出数字1、2和3组成三位数的所有可能组合?并输出.用fortran解答

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/06 07:12:06
题1:给出数字1、2和3组成三位数的所有可能组合?并输出.用fortran解答

题1:给出数字1、2和3组成三位数的所有可能组合?并输出.用fortran解答
题1:给出数字1、2和3组成三位数的所有可能组合?并输出.用fortran解答

题1:给出数字1、2和3组成三位数的所有可能组合?并输出.用fortran解答
i=1
j=2
k=3
i1=100*i+10*j+k
i2=100*i+10*k+j
i3=100*j+10*i+k
i4=100*j+10*k+i
i5=100*k+10*j+i
i6=100*k+10*i+j
print*,i1
print*,i2
print*,i3
print*,i4
print*,i5
print*,i6
end

123、132、213、231、312、321

program main
implicit none
integer, parameter:: n = 3
integer:: i, i_a, i_b, i_c, s, count, digit(n)
integer, external:: generate_number
forall(i=1:n) digit(i) ...

全部展开

program main
implicit none
integer, parameter:: n = 3
integer:: i, i_a, i_b, i_c, s, count, digit(n)
integer, external:: generate_number
forall(i=1:n) digit(i) = i
count = 0
do i_a = 1, n
do i_b = 1, n
do i_c = 1, n
count = count + 1
s = generate_number( digit(i_a), digit(i_b), digit(i_c) )
write(*, '(a,i3,a,i3)'), "possible combination", count, ": ", s
end do
end do
end do
write(*, '(a)'), "Hasta la vista"
end program main
integer function generate_number( a, b, c )
implicit none
integer, intent(in):: a, b, c
generate_number = a*100 + b*10 + c
return
end function generate_number

收起

implicit none
integer::i,j,k
integer, parameter:: n = 3
do i=1,n
do j=1,n
if(i==j)cycle
do k=1,n
 if(i==k.or.j==k)cycle
 write(*,*) 100*i+10*j+k
enddo
enddo
enddo
end
! 已经上机调试通过,请放心使用。

题1:给出数字1、2和3组成三位数的所有可能组合?并输出.用fortran解答 试找出所有正整数n,使得1+2+3+.+n的和是由一个数字组成的三位数 问问2,3,4,7,9这5个数字中任取3个,组成没有重复数字的三位数.(1)所有这些三位数的个位上的数字之和是多少?(2)所以这些三位数的和是多少? 用数字1,2,3组成的所有三位数都是3的倍数对还是错 用数字0,1,2,3,4,5组成没重复的数,求所有组成三位数的总和 用1,4,9这三个数字,一共能组成几个不同的三位数,所有三位数的和是多少 用0,1,2,3,4,5这6个数字组成无重复数字的三位数,求所有这些三位数之和 排列组合 3位数的问题从0 1 2 3 4 取出不同的3个数字组成一个三位数,所有这些三位数的各位数字的和是具体为什么是90呢? 从1,2,3,4,5五个数字中每次取出三个数字组成三位数,则所有这些三位数的和为?在线等待中啊,网上有这题,只是我看不懂他们写的 用1、2、3、4、5、6、7、8、9组成的所有没有重复数字的三位数的和是多少 五张卡片上分别写有数字:0,0,1,2,3,可以用它们组成许多不同的三位数,求所有这些三位数的平均数. 和是1000的三位数用数字,1,2,3,4,5,6,7,8,组成两个三位数 C#语言穷举法解决问题给出1,3,5,7,9五个数字,请将由此5个数字组成的所有三位数进行输出,并统计总个数.输出时每5个数一行,统计信息独立一行输出. 选3个一位数,例如1,2,3组成所有可能的无重复数字的三位数,求出这些三位数的和以后,再除以上面3个一位急用啊.加我Q:1113153475 求选3个一位数,例如1,2,3组成所有可能的无重复数字的三位数,求出这些三位数的和以后,再除以上面3个一急用 由数字0,1,2,3组成三位数,问:可以组成多少个没有重复数字的三位数? 在1、2、3、4这四个数字中,任选3个数字组成三位数,所有这些三位数中,从大到小排列,第三个数是几 用数字012345组成没有重复数字的数,求所有组成的三位数和